Hi all,

I am flying over from Australia on my first trip to Wacken which coincides with my trip to Europe and Emperor's possible last show.

Do you guys think 1hr to 1h 15 minutes is enough for major acts on the bill? Doesnt it seem a bit short. I would think 1.5 hours should be the minimum especially with some of the bigger acts (or those most anticipated), I would think. Maybe cut down on bands and have them play longer?

Any comments, opinions???

To be honest all main stage bands get a minimum of 45 minutes, so it ensures all the bands get a decent enough set time. At the end of the day, its a festival and therefore has to cater for a different tastes more so than if you went to one of the bands gigs.

If you enjoy a band, quite often you will think "hey, I wanted them to play longer!!" no matter how long the set is, so I guess they have to draw the line somewhere.

I think having more bands is best at festivals, because you do have to try and cater for everybody, and fitting in as many diverse bands as possible is the best way.
